Pablo Hohenlohe's Series II 250GT Cabriolet
My uncle, Prince Alfonso Hohenlohe, was married to Gianni Agnelli's
niece Princess Ira Furstenberg.
On one of the trips to Italy he drove a huge "Eldorado" he brought from
California.
Agnelli saw that car and told him that a Cadillac was not a car for
narrow european roads and asked him to go to Maranello and drive back,
to the family home in Torino, a 250 GT that he had ordered a few months
ago.
Needless to say, my uncle Alfonso felt in love with her and
managed to keep her.
40 years later (me not knowing about the existence of this Ferrari) he
called me up asking me if I could help him out to fix the wood of the
steering wheel of "an old car..."!
You can imagine my face when I saw. What he called "old car!"
After a few make ups, including new wood for the wheel, he decided that
I was going to take better care of her and gave it to me!
So, this is the story of the 2101 GT that Agnelli ordered with covered
lights! I guess I'm a lucky guy!
